Difference between revisions of "Página de pruebas 3"

From Sinfronteras
Jump to: navigation, search
Line 1: Line 1:
    /* MediaWiki page configurations */
    #content { margin: -1px 0px 0px 180px; }
    #left-navigation { margin-left:180px }
    <!-- #p-namespaces { margin-left: 124px !important; } -->
    #footer { margin: 0 0 0 180px }
    #bodyContent { z-index: 10 }
    .mw-wiki-logo { margin: 20px 0px 0px 0.5px }
    #menuToggle a, li {
        font: 14px / 22.4px sans-serif;
    #menuToggle li {
        font: 14px / 22.4px sans-serif;
        margin-top:    0px !important;
        margin-bottom: 10px !important;
    #menuToggle ul {
        margin-top:    20px !important;   
        margin-bottom: 35px !important;
    .desplaza {
        margin-top: -12px !important;
        padding-right: 30px !important;
    div#toc.toc {
        font-size: 12pt;
        margin-top: -4.5pt;
        background: rgba(255, 255, 255, 1);
        margin-right: 12pt;
    .tocUl {
        overflow-y: scroll  !important;
        overflow-x: scroll  !important;
        max-height: calc(100vh - 150px);
        width: 350px !important;
        padding-bottom: 30px !important;
        white-space: nowrap !important;
    .tocUl a {
        padding-right: 25px !important;
    .tochidden {
        height: 4pt !important;
    .titulo1-text {
        font-size: 18px !important;
    .titulo2-text {
        font: 700 14px / 22.4px sans-serif !important;
    .titulo1-text-marco {
        padding-left: 10px !important;
        padding-right: 40px !important;
    .titulo1-marco-oneline {
        padding-right: 0px !important;
        padding-left: 0px !important;
        margin-right: -5px !important;
        margin-left: 0px !important;
        min-height: 35pt !important;
        margin-top:-30pt !important;
    .titulo1-marco-twolines {
        padding-right: 0px !important;
        padding-left: 0px !important;
        margin-right: -5px !important;
        margin-left: 0px !important;
        min-height: 50pt !important;
        margin-top:-47pt !important;
    .titulo1-marco-color {
        background: #9595ab !important;
    .titulo1-color {
        color: white !important;
    .marco1-ext {
        width: 100% !important;
        padding: 0px 0px 0px 0px !important;
        background: #e3e3e8 !important;
    .marco1-int {
        background: #e3e3e8 !important;
    .marco1-ext .mw-editsection {
        display: none !important;
    .divline1 {
        padding: 0;
        border: 0;
        display: block;
        margin-right: 0px !important;
        margin-left: 2px  !important;
        background-color: white;
    /* Sidebar (Pure CSS) */
    body {
    #menuToggle {
        display: block;
        position: relative;
        top: -145px;
        padding-left: 10px;
        margin-left: -205px;
        -webkit-user-select: none;
        user-select: none;
    #menuToggle a {
        text-decoration: none;
        color: #232323;
        transition: color 0.3s ease;
    #menuToggle a:hover { color: tomato; }
    #menuToggle input {
        display: block;
        width: 40px;
        height: 32px;
        position: absolute;
        top: -7px;
        left: -5px;
        cursor: pointer;
        opacity: 0; /* hide this */
        z-index: 12; /* and place it over the hamburger */
        -webkit-touch-callout: none;
    /* Just a quick hamburger */
    #menuToggle .hamb {
        display: block;
        width: 33px;
        height: 6px;
        margin-bottom: 4px;
        position: relative;
        background: #999191;
        border-radius: 3px;
        z-index: 11;
        transform-origin: 4px 0px;
        transition: transform 0.5s cubic-bezier(0.77,0.2,0.05,1.0),
                    background 0.5s cubic-bezier(0.77,0.2,0.05,1.0),
                    opacity 0.55s ease;
    #menuToggle span:first-child {
        transform-origin: 0% 0%;
    #menuToggle span:nth-last-child(2) {
        transform-origin: 0% 100%;
    /* Transform all the slices of hamburger into a crossmark */
    #menuToggle input:checked ~ span {
        opacity: 1;
        transform: rotate(45deg) translate(-2px, -1px);
        background: #837e7e;
    /* But let's hide the middle one */
    #menuToggle input:checked ~ span:nth-last-child(3) {
        opacity: 0;
        transform: rotate(0deg) scale(0.2, 0.2);
    /* Ohyeah and the last one should go the other direction */
    #menuToggle input:checked ~ span:nth-last-child(2) {
        transform: rotate(-45deg) translate(0, -1px);
    /* Make this absolute positioned at the top left of the screen */
    #menu {
        position: absolute;
        width: 300px;
        margin: -55px 0 0 -10px;
        padding: 50px 0px 30px 0px;
        background: #ededed;
        list-style-type: none;
        -webkit-font-smoothing: antialiased;
        /* to stop flickering of text in safari */
        transform-origin: 0% 0%;
        <!-- transform: translate(-100%, 0); -->
        display: none;
        transition: transform 0.5s cubic-bezier(0.77,0.2,0.05,1.0);
    #menu li {
        padding: 10px 0 0 0;
        font-size: 22px;
    /* And let's slide it in from the left */
    #menuToggle input:checked ~ #menu {
        <!-- transform: none; -->
        display: block;
    /* Tab Menu */
        font-size: 14px;
        color: inherit;
        background-color :inherit;
        padding: 8px 0px 8px 0px;
        border: none;
        outline: 0;
        cursor: pointer;
    .bottom-selected { background-color: #f44336 !important }
    .area {
        color: black;
        padding: 5px 0px 5000px 3px;
        border: 0px solid #ccc !important;
    .left  {float:  left;  width:100px; text-align: center;}
    .right  {float:  right;  width:100px; text-align: center;}
    .center {margin: 0 auto; width:100px; text-align: center;}
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js"></script>
    function openCity(evt, cityName) {
        var i, x, tablinks;
        x = document.getElementsByClassName("city");
        for (i = 0; i < x.length; i++) {
            x[i].style.display = "none";
        tablinks = document.getElementsByClassName("tablink");
        for (i = 0; i < x.length; i++) {
            tablinks[i].className = tablinks[i].className.replace(" bottom-selected", "");
        document.getElementById(cityName).style.display = "block";
        evt.currentTarget.className += " bottom-selected";
    <nav role="navigation" style="position: fixed;" class="oculto">
        <div id="menuToggle">
            A fake / hidden checkbox is used as click reciever,
            so you can use the :checked selector on it.
            <input id="inputButton" type="checkbox" onclick="myFunction()"/>
            Some spans to act as a hamburger.
            <span class="hamb"></span>
            <span class="hamb"></span>
            <span class="hamb"></span>
            Too bad the menu has to be inside of the button
            but hey, it's pure CSS magic.
            <div id="menu">
                <!--Tap Menu -->
                <div style="padding: 10px 0px 0px 0px;">
                    <div style="color:#fff !important; background-color: #000 !important">
                        <button class="button left  tablink bottom-selected" onclick="openCity(event,'PE')">PE</button>
                        <button class="button center tablink"                onclick="openCity(event,'Tools')"> Tools </button>
                        <button class="button right  tablink"                onclick="openCity(event,'Others')"> Others </button>
                    <div id="PE" class="area city">
                        <div style="overflow-y: scroll; height: 100vh !important; background: #e3e3e8; margin-top:0px; padding:0px 5px 0px 0px;">
                        <!-- {{#lst:Mis páginas|Carrera1}} -->
                        <div style="margin-bottom: 42px; margin-top:2px"> {{#lst:Mis páginas|formal_natural_and_applied_sciences0}}</div>
                        <div style="margin-bottom: 50px"> {{#lst:Mis páginas|social_sciences0}}</div>
                        <div style="margin-bottom: 30px"> {{#lst:Mis páginas|musica0}}</div>
                        <div style="margin-bottom: 150px">{{#lst:Mis páginas|Carrera0}}</div>
                    <div id="Tools"  class="area city" style="display:none">
                        <p> Tools is the capital of France.</p>
                    <div id="Others"  class="area city" style="display:none">
                        <p> Others is the capital of Japan.</p>
                <!-- <a href="#"><li>Home</li></a>
                <a href="#"><li>About</li></a>
                <a href="#"><li>Info</li></a>
                <a href="#"><li>Contact</li></a>
                <a href="https://erikterwan.com/" target="_blank"><li>Show me more</li></a> -->
        function myFunction() {
            var checkBox = document.getElementById("inputButton");
            if (checkBox.checked == true){
                $('#content').css('margin-left', '300px')
                $('#menuToggle').css('margin-left', '-325px')
                $('#footer').css('margin-left', '308px')
            } else {
                $('#content').css('margin-left', '180px')
                $('#menuToggle').css('margin-left', '-205px')
                $('#footer').css('margin-left', '180px')
        function checkUser(){
            if ( document.getElementById('pt-userpage') != null ) {
                if ( document.getElementById('pt-userpage').getElementsByTagName('a')[0].innerText == "Adelo Vieira" ){
                    // $('body').css('background','red');
                    // $('body').css('background','blue');   
                // $('body').css('background','blue');
                // $('#hideThis').show();
        $(document).ready( function() {
            $('#totalItems, #enteredItems').keyup(function(){
<br />
<br />
==Projects portfolio==
==Projects portfolio==

Revision as of 20:55, 7 March 2021


Projects portfolio

Data Analytics courses

Possible sources of data

What is data

Qualitative vs quantitative data

Discrete and continuous data

Structured vs Unstructured data

Data Levels and Measurement

What is an example

What is a dataset

What is Metadata

What is Data Science

Supervised Learning

Unsupervised Learning

Reinforcement Learning

Some real-world examples of big data analysis


Descriptive Data Analysis

Central tendency


When not to use the mean



Skewed Distributions and the Mean and Median

Summary of when to use the mean, median and mode


Measures of Variation



Box Plots


Standard Deviation

Z Score

Shape of Distribution

Probability distribution

The Normal Distribution




Visualization of measure of variations on a Normal distribution

Simple and Multiple regression


Measuring Correlation

Pearson correlation coefficient - Pearson s r

The coefficient of determination

Correlation Causation

Testing the "generalizability" of the correlation

Simple Linear Regression

Multiple Linear Regression

RapidMiner Linear Regression examples

K-Nearest Neighbour

Decision Trees

The algorithm

Basic explanation of the algorithm

Algorithms addressed in Noel s Lecture

The ID3 algorithm

The C5.0 algorithm

Example in RapidMiner

Random Forests


Naive Bayes


Independent and dependent events

Mutually exclusive and collectively exhaustive

Marginal probability

The marginal probability is the probability of a single event occurring, independent of other events. A conditional probability, on the other hand, is the probability that an event occurs given that another specific event has already occurred. https://en.wikipedia.org/wiki/Marginal_distribution

Joint Probability

Conditional probability

Kolmogorov definition of Conditional probability

Bayes s theorem

Likelihood and Marginal Likelihood

Prior Probability

Posterior Probability

Applying Bayes' Theorem

Scenario 1 - A single feature

Scenario 2 - Class-conditional independence

Scenario 3 - Laplace Estimator

Naïve Bayes - Numeric Features

RapidMiner Examples

Perceptrons - Neural Networks and Support Vector Machines


Gradient boosting

K Means Clustering

Clustering class of the Noel course

RapidMiner example 1

Principal Component Analysis PCA

Association Rules - Market Basket Analysis

Association Rules example in RapidMiner

Time Series Analysis

Text Analytics / Mining

Model Evaluation

Why evaluate models

Evaluation of regression models

Evaluation of classification models


Landis JR, Koch GG. The measurement of observer agreement for categorical data. Biometrics. 1977 Mar;33(1):159-174. DOI: 10.2307/2529310.

Python for Data Science

NumPy and Pandas

Data Visualization with Python

Text Analytics in Python

Dash - Plotly



R tutorial



Diploma in Predictive Data Analytics assessment

